Easter Egg Peanut Butter Candies

  • Total Time: 110 minutes
  • Yield: 24 candies 1x

Description

Creamy peanut butter and rich chocolate come together in these delightful Easter Egg Peanut Butter Candies, perfect for spring celebrations.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 6 tablespoons unsalted butter, softened to room temperature
  • 1 cup creamy peanut butter
  • 2 and 1/2 cups confectioners’ s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
  • 1/8 teaspoon salt
  • 12 ounces semi-sweet chocolate bars, coarsely chopped
  • 1 teaspoon vegetable oil
  • Coarse sea salt or flaky sea salt (optional, for topping)

Instructions

  1. Line a large ba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. Beat the butter until creamy and smooth.
  3. Add peanut butter and combine.
  4. Gradually add confectioners’ sugar, vanilla extract, and salt, mixing until combined.
  5. Shape into egg forms and place on the baking sheet.
  6. Refrigerate for 1 hour.
  7. Melt chocolate with vegetable oil.
  8. Dip each egg into the melted chocolate.
  9. Place the dipped eggs back on the sheet.
  10. Refrigerate until chocolate is set, about 30 minutes.
  11.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ator.

Notes

These candies are great for gifting! Keep layers separated with parchment to avoid sticking.
